In the festive special 'Doctor Who: Joy to the World', Nicola Coughlan guest stars as Joy, a young woman aiming to assist the Time Lord in averting a global disaster. Viewers can tune in at 5.10pm on BBC One or stream it on Disney+ to experience this exciting holiday adventure.
Wallace & Gromit return for a feature-length animation titled 'Vengeance Most Fowl', where they confront an old adversary, promising a whimsical yet thrilling encounter that will delight fans of all ages.
The first part of 'Call the Midwife's' festive special features a gripping narrative where Reggie goes missing, setting the stage for a riveting conclusion in the following episode, airing tomorrow.
'The Piano at Christmas' showcases performances by Mika and Lang Lang, highlighting the festive musical talents of stars from series two, all while Claudia Winkleman observes the joyous event in Battersea, London.
